In his role Zastrow plans to help the company complete its US Federal Aviation Administration (FAA) certification and begin production of its eFlyer 2 electric aircraft.
He previously held roles at Spartan Global Aviation Training and was a senior US Air Force leader and F-15 combat pilot, the company said.
“[Zastrow’s] guidance will be instrumental in leading the company through the completion of the FAA certification process and transitioning to eFlyer 2 production,” said George Bye, chairman and CEO. “Of particular significance is his extensive background in global logistics, supply chain management, and support for large fleets of pilot training aircraft.”
